SBC Key Initiatives and Focus Areas
9-1-1 inside: We believe fundamentally that your ability to dial 9-1-1 from a mobile device should not depend on where you’re standing at that moment, especially when inside buildings.
First Responder Communications must work inside buildings: Once critical help arrives in response to a 9-1-1 call, public safety’s ability to communicate is essential for protecting themselves and the communities they serve. But these systems must be designed and deployed competently and legally to avoid harm to public safety communication networks. SBC has been leading in developing best practices, codes, standards, and workforce development since 2012.
Improving School Safety through deployment of in-building communications and security technologies, supporting initiatives such as Alyssa’s Law. [click to learn more]
NG9-1-1, Location Accuracy, and Indoor Mapping evolution: Dispatch centers must be capable of utilizing the best available information to expedite emergency response:Time = Life
Wireless Workforce Development and Credentialling: Workforce must scale and be competent.
Opening spectrum and developing new technologies for in-building use: Indoor wireless coverage is fundamental. #imagineyourworldwithoutwireless

Facilitating Dialogue between Public Safety and IndustryThe Safer Buildings Coalition conducts seminars across the US and Canada where public safety staff (radio shop, fire protection, operations) and industry (service providers, manufacturers, distributors, system integrators) can learn together and dialog about the challenges and best practices in deploying in-building coverage. The Safer Buildings Coalition is the only advocacy group and resource for everything related to solving for In-Building Wireless “Dead Zones”.
Our Scope includes all In-Building Technologies:
Commercial Cellular (LTE / 5G) • LMR (Land Mobile Radio)
• Emergency Responder Communications Enhancement Systems (ERCES)
• Private LTE • Location Services • Wireless Panic Alerts • School Safety Tech
The Safer Buildings Coalition is a 501(c)4 non-profit Association
